Lynchburg Resident and Former Tuskegee Airman Honored at Monument Terrace

LYNCHBURG, Va., (WSET) — A long-time Lynchburg resident and former Tuskegee Airman was honored at Monument Terrace on Christmas Day.

Alfred Farrar called Lynchburg his home for many years. He recently passed away, just days before his 100 birthday.

His son, Roy Farrar, among others, honored his life on Christmas Day. Roy accepted an American Flag in his honor along with other tributes.

"Even though he didn't quite make it to his 100th birthday on the 26th I am not going to begrudge him those 9 days. He worked hard through 2020 to last as long and famously as he did," said Roy.

Farrar was a true American hero that will be remembered for his service in a program that went down in history.
